What these opportunities are

  • Research-first and learning-focused
  • Time-bound, scoped, and ethically structured
  • Designed to produce publishable or portfolio-quality outputs
  • Good fit for students and early-career researchers

What these opportunities are not

  • “Work for exposure” or open-ended free labor
  • Operational or administrative work
  • Software engineering roles
  • Guaranteed paid employment

Equity & Access

CtrlAltX Studios recognizes that unpaid and for-credit opportunities can create access barriers. While some opportunities are unpaid and may be eligible for academic credit* (pending approval by the student’s college or university), we offer a limited, completion-based stipend to support participation where possible. Stipend availability is subject to cohort size and available resources.

*Some opportunities may be eligible for academic credit pending institutional approval.

Applications are reviewed on a rolling basis and coordinated through university career portals where applicable.
